DUTIES
Your duties and responsibilities as the Category Manager will include:
Source to Contract (S2C)
Category Management
6. Proactively builds category knowledge, expertise and insight
7. Creates and executes category strategies agreed with the business and NPD
8. Identifies, delivers and manages sustainable value (hard and soft benefit)
Sourcing
9. Creates and delivers RFx activity in line with category strategy and value plans
10. Negotiates with suppliers for best RFx outcome
Contracting
11. Creates, negotiates and recommends supplier contracts to deliver category value
12. Manages the contract lifecycle including deliverables and dispute resolution
Supplier Management
13. Builds and develops strong business relationships based on supplier segmentation
14. Proactively identifies and mitigates supply chain risk to maintain business continuity
15. Assures suppliers operate within PYL code of conduct and performance needs
Requisition to Pay(R2P)
Planning
16. Proactively reviews demand and supply requirements with and takes action with purchasing to maintain supply and deliver benefit
Transaction
17. Understands and integrates the optimised transactional solutions required by Purchasing into category strategies and supplier management
Delivery
18. Owns and delivers resolution for order book management escalations and master data management
